Abstract: A method for reducing leakage of bodily fluids or air through lung tissue within a patient is provided. In one embodiment, the method comprises applying, to an appropriate area of lung tissue, an adhesive composition that is derived from a mixture of KH2PO4, metal oxide, a calcium compound, and water, wherein the weight percent ratio of KH2PO4 and the oxide is at least approximately 1:0.5. The method also comprises polymerizing the adhesive composition to form a sealant that substantially seals the body area with a coating.

Abstract: An antimicrobial composition is disclosed that contains an acid-solubilized copper ammonium or copper-zinc ammonium complex that is effective against microorganisms such as nosocomial or environmental bacteria, fungi, viruses, and the like. The antimicrobial composition can be used in the preparation of a medicament for treating microbes or a microbial infection, and may contain a carrier to create a cream, soap, wash, spray, dressing, cleanser, cosmetic product, topical drug product, or other antimicrobial product.

Abstract: The microspheres have many possible applications including smart drug delivery, breaking and damper devices. In one arrangement, a microsphere comprises a shell 120 and a core 110. The core comprises a liquid, which may be a drug, while the shell comprises magnetic particles. The microsphere is deformable in response to application of an external magnetic field. Also disclose is an arrangement in which a microsphere has a magnetic core and a PDMS shell.

Abstract: The invention provides a particulate composition adapted for forming a bone graft substitute cement upon mixing with an aqueous solution, comprising i) a calcium sulfate hemihydrate powder, wherein the calcium sulfate hemihydrate is present at a concentration of at least about 50 weight percent based on the total weight of the particulate composition; ii) a monocalcium phosphate monohydrate powder; iii) a non-porous ?-tricalcium phosphate powder; and iv) a porous ?-tricalcium phosphate powder. Bone graft substitute cements made therefrom, a bone graft substitute kit comprising the particulate composition, methods of making and using the particulate composition, and articles made from the bone graft substitute cement are also provided.

Abstract: A pesticidal composition in the form of an aqueous emulsion contains: (a) an agriculturally active ingredient in which a retention rate is 50% or more after irradiation with xenon light (290 nm cutoff) at an intensity of 0.68 W/m2 at 340 nm for 8 hours, and a retention rate is 40% or more and 60% or less after irradiation for 56 hours; (b) a hydrophobic organic solvent; (c) a water-soluble polymer dispersing agent; and (d) water; wherein liquid droplets in which the agriculturally active ingredient is suspended or dissolved in the hydrophobic organic solvent are emulsified in an aqueous continuous phase. A weight ratio of the agriculturally active ingredient to the hydrophobic organic solvent is from 5:95 to 70:30. With this pesticidal composition, it is possible to inhibit photodegradation of the agriculturally active ingredient.

Abstract: Provided are compositions for attracting and/or stimulating oviposition. The compositions comprise a suitable carrier and a bacterium capable of producing nonanoic acid, tetradecanoic acid, or methyl tetradecanoate; Bacillus thuringiensis; Lactococcus lactis; Klebsiella oxytoca; Shigella dysenteriae; Brevundimonas vesicularis; a supernatant of a culture of any of the these bacteria; nonanoic acid; tetradecanoic acid; or methyl tetradecanoate, or any combination thereof, at a concentration effective to attract the mosquito to a target. The compositions may be comprised within a kit or trap. Also provided are methods of attracting mosquitoes to a target.
